快速掌握:退出MySQL客户端的命令

退出mysql客户端的命令

时间:2025-06-19 04:37


掌握关键:高效退出MySQL客户端的命令及其重要性 在数据库管理和开发领域,MySQL无疑是一个不可或缺的工具

    无论是数据查询、修改、优化还是安全管理,MySQL都提供了强大的功能

    然而,在使用MySQL客户端进行一系列操作后,正确而高效地退出客户端同样重要

    本文将深入探讨退出MySQL客户端的命令——`EXIT`或`q`,并解释其在提高工作效率、保障数据安全以及维护系统稳定性方面的关键作用

     一、MySQL客户端简介 MySQL客户端是用户与MySQL数据库服务器进行交互的主要界面

    通过命令行或图形化界面(如MySQL Workbench),用户可以执行SQL语句,管理数据库对象,以及监控数据库性能

    对于大多数开发者和管理员来说,命令行客户端因其高效和灵活性而备受欢迎

     在使用MySQL命令行客户端时,用户首先需要通过登录认证,一旦成功连接,便进入了一个交互式的SQL环境

    在这个环境中,用户可以输入并执行SQL语句,直到完成所有任务

    然而,当所有操作完成后,如何正确地退出客户端就显得尤为重要

     二、退出MySQL客户端的命令 在MySQL命令行客户端中,退出命令主要有两种:`EXIT`和`q`

    这两个命令在功能上完全相同,都是用来终止当前的MySQL会话并退出客户端

     -EXIT命令:这是标准的SQL命令,用于退出当前的数据库会话

    无论你是在MySQL的交互式环境中,还是通过脚本执行SQL语句,`EXIT`都是一个可靠且广泛支持的退出方式

     -q命令:这是MySQL客户端特有的快捷命令,其灵感来源于“quit”的缩写

    与`EXIT`相比,`q`更加简洁,是许多MySQL用户的首选

     使用这两个命令中的任何一个,都会触发MySQL客户端与服务器之间的会话终止流程

    这包括释放服务器资源、断开网络连接以及关闭客户端进程

    正确执行退出命令不仅有助于保持系统的整洁,还能避免潜在的资源泄露和安全问题

     三、高效退出的重要性 1.资源释放:每个活跃的MySQL会话都会占用一定的服务器资源,包括内存、CPU时间和网络连接

    当用户不再需要数据库服务时,及时退出可以释放这些资源,供其他用户或进程使用

    这不仅提高了服务器的整体性能,还确保了资源的公平分配

     2.数据安全:在某些情况下,用户可能会在执行敏感操作后忘记退出MySQL客户端

    如果客户端保持活动状态,恶意用户可能会利用这一疏忽,通过未关闭的会话访问或修改数据

    因此,养成操作完成后立即退出的习惯是保护数据安全的重要措施

     3.避免会话冲突:在高并发环境中,过多的活跃会话可能导致资源竞争和性能瓶颈

    通过及时退出不再需要的会话,可以减少系统负载,提高响应速度,并降低发生会话冲突的风险

     4.维护系统稳定性:长时间未关闭的会话可能会积累错误状态或锁定资源,从而影响系统的稳定性和可靠性

    定期退出并重新连接可以清除这些潜在问题,保持系统的健康运行

     5.良好的工作习惯:对于数据库管理员和开发者来说,良好的工作习惯是成功的基础

    养成每次操作完成后都退出MySQL客户端的习惯,不仅可以提高工作效率,还能减少因疏忽大意导致的错误

     四、实际应用中的最佳实践 1.脚本自动化:在自动化脚本中,确保在执行完所有数据库操作后调用`EXIT`或`q`命令

    这可以通过在脚本的末尾添加相应的命令来实现,或者使用数据库连接库提供的关闭连接方法

     2.交互式环境:在交互式MySQL客户端环境中,用户应该时刻注意当前会话的状态

    一旦完成所有任务,应立即输入`EXIT`或`q`命令退出

    此外,还可以设置客户端的提示符或显示当前会话信息的命令,以帮助用户跟踪和管理会话

     3.错误处理:在编写数据库操作脚本时,应包含错误处理逻辑,以确保在发生异常时也能正确退出MySQL客户端

    这可以通过捕获异常并调用退出命令来实现,或者使用数据库连接库提供的错误处理机制

     4.定期检查和清理:数据库管理员应定期检查活跃会话列表,识别并清理长时间未关闭的会话

    这可以通过使用MySQL提供的系统表或管理命令来实现,以确保资源的有效利用和系统的稳定运行

     5.培训和文档:对于团队中的新成员,应提供关于正确退出MySQL客户端的培训和指导

    此外,还应编写和维护相关的操作文档,明确退出命令的使用方法和重要性

     五、结论 退出MySQL客户端的命令虽然简单,但在数据库管理和开发过程中却扮演着至关重要的角色

    通过正确执行`EXIT`或`q`命令,用户可以释放服务器资源、保护数据安全、避免会话冲突、维护系统稳定性,并养成良好的工作习惯

    在实际应用中,遵循最佳实践,如脚本自动化、交互式环境管理、错误处理、定期检查和清理以及培训和文档编写,将有助于提高工作效率和确保数据库系统的健康运行

     总之,掌握并正确应用退出MySQL客户端的命令是每个数据库管理员和开发者的基本技能之一

    只有当我们充分认识到其重要性并付诸实践时,才能充分发挥MySQL数据库的强大功能,为业务提供稳定、高效的数据支持